Find the solution(s) to the system of equations. y= x^2 -2x -3 y= x -3

Answer:

two solutions : (0,-3)  , (3,0)

Step-by-step explanation:

hello :

y= x² -2x -3 ...(*)

y= x -3....(**)

x²-2x-3 = x -3

x²-3x=0

x(x-3) = 0

x=0 or x-3=0

x=0 or x=3

but : y=x-3

1) x=0   y=0-3=-3

2) x=3   y=3-3=0

two solutions : (0,-3)  , (3,0)
